Sussex wedding photography at Eastlands Estate, Billingshurst

The marriage of Fay Kelly and Brett Milton at Eastlands Estate,  West Sussex on 26th June 2010

Hi all!

Today I’d like you to meet Fay and Brett who were married on a blisteringly hot Saturday last week at Eastland’s Estate in West Sussex. This was my first visit to Eastlands, so I was very pleased to find it to be a lovely venue, with beautiful grounds, a small lake, and very helpful staff . Just the ticket for a balmy summer wedding day!

Kevin and I had a ball taking pictures throughout the day and made the most of the strong directional sunlight to capture some really creative wedding photos. As most wedding photographers will tell you, harsh sunlight is often best avoided for the best photos – but instead of running away from it entirely, we decided to use it to our advantage before we slowly melted beneath it! The groomsmen photo above is a great example I think, using the sunlight to create something really quite different from a ‘standard’ groomsmen photo…
